Output b663089bbd304de992d473e242a55232bbb532ffca5daef75b31496fe0108836:2

value
13449
script pubkey
OP_0 OP_PUSHBYTES_20 3d15e27447f909fe14a43d01c6769b2ee2ce356f
address
tb1q8527yaz8lyylu99y85quva5m9m3vudt0zn3vze
transaction
b663089bbd304de992d473e242a55232bbb532ffca5daef75b31496fe0108836
confirmations
56129
spent
false